FANUC's A290-7215-V502 is a crucial mechanical component designed as a robot gear assembly for its Alpha Series line of industrial robots. This robust assembly serves specifically at the J5 axis with a joint position of JT5 (J5-2), contributing to the precise movements required in automated processes. Constructed from high-quality steel alloy, it ensures durability under industrial conditions.

Designed for indoor operations, the gear assembly functions effectively within an ambient temperature range of 0 to 45 °C. Weighing in at 1.8 kg or 4.0 lbs, it strikes a balance between strength and manageability. The assembly's finishing touch is a sleek metallic gray color, enhancing its industrial aesthetic.

Mounting is simplified with a bolt-on cover assembly that allows for easy integration into existing systems. The A290-7215-V502 is also compatible with various FANUC robot joints, enabling seamless replacements or upgrades within your robotic framework. Furthermore, it features an internal protection rating of IP20, ensuring it is safeguarded against insignificant foreign objects, while also maintaining operational efficiency in typical indoor environments.
